Update: Framing Lumber Prices Down 67% YoY, Slightly Below Pre-Pandemic Levels

0

Here is another monthly update on framing lumber prices.

This graph shows CME random length framing futures through January 3rd.

Lumber was at $374 per 1000 board feet this morning.  
This is down from the peak of $1,733, and down 67% from $1,148 a year ago.

Prices are slightly below the pre-pandemic levels of around $400.

Click on graph for larger image.

There is somewhat of a seasonal demand for lumber, and lumber prices usually peak in April or May.
It is unlikely we will see a significant runup in prices this Spring due to the housing slowdown.
